Technical managers representing 14% of the world’s commercial fleet have proposed a specific set of measures to help avert a potential collapse of seaborne trade amid the coronavirus pandemic.

“The most critical issue is the extension of the special survey and the associated dry-docking beyond the three months that are foreseen by the International Maritime Organisation (IMO)”, the executives said in a letter addressed on 30 March to the International Association of Classification Societies (IACS).
